Windows key Keyboard Shortcuts

Windows keyOpens or closes the Start menu.
Windows key + Comma (,)Provides a peek at the desktop while holding the shortcut. Releases when the key is released.
Windows key + DShows and hides the desktop. You can restore the previous view by pressing the shortcut again.
Windows key + IOpens the settings.
Windows key + LLocks the screen.
Windows key + TabOpens Task View.
Windows key + Arrow Left or Arrow RightMoves the current window to the left or right side of the screen.
Windows key + Shift + SOpens the Snip & Sketch tool for taking screenshots.
Windows key + GOpens the Xbox Game Bar for screen recording.
Windows key + EOpens File Explorer.
Windows key + Ctrl + DCreates a new virtual desktop.
Windows key + Ctrl + Arrow Left or Arrow RightSwitches between virtual desktops.
Windows key + Period (.)Opens the Emoji picker, allowing you to add emojis or GIFs to your text.
Windows key + VOpens the clipboard history, allowing access to previously copied items. Supports pinning frequently used items.
Windows key + Ctrl + MOpens Magnifier settings.
Windows key + Plus (+)Turns Magnifier on.
Windows key + EscTurns Magnifier off.
Windows key + MMinimizes all opened windows.
Windows key + Shift + MRestores all minimized windows.
Windows key + Ctrl + OTurns on the On-Screen keyboard.
Windows key + Print Screen (Prt Sc)Takes a screenshot of the screen.

Other Keyboard Shortcuts

Ctrl + KOpens the search box in the web browser without using the mouse.
Ctrl + Alt + mouse scroll wheelZooms in and out using the mouse scroll wheel.
Alt + TabToggles between opened applications.
Ctrl + Shift + TReopens closed tabs in web browsers in the order they were closed.
Alt + F4Closes or exits the active window or application.
Alt + EnterOpen the properties dialog box of the selected item.
Ctrl + TOpen a new tab and switch to it. 
Ctrl + WCloses the active tab.
Ctrl + TabMoves forward through tabs.
Ctrl + Shift + TabMoves to the previous tab. 
Shift + click a taskbar buttonOpens an app or quickly opens another instance of an app.
Ctrl + Shift + click a taskbar buttonOpen an app as an administrator.
